Alisa Perales, an extraordinary 11-year-old, has achieved what many only dream of by earning two associate degrees. Her remarkable journey does not stop there, as she is set to attend the University of California, Riverside, to pursue a degree in computer science. This young scholar has captured the attention of many, showcasing an impressive dedication to her studies at such a tender age.
Her father, Rafael, a devoted single parent, emphasizes his unwavering commitment to his daughter’s education and well-being. He shares his number one non-negotiable parenting rule: "She comes before everything." This principle has guided him in fostering an environment where Alisa can thrive academically and personally. Rafael's hands-on approach and relentless support have played a crucial role in Alisa's success, proving that with determination and the right guidance, even the youngest among us can achieve greatness.
As Alisa embarks on this new chapter at UC Riverside, she serves as an inspiring example of what can be accomplished with hard work and parental support.
